Bkav Bphone: 5″FHD, 13MP Cam – Vietnam’s first Premium Smartphone
Lately, Bkav (Bach Khoa Antivirus), one the oldest and most famous Vietnamese technology companies has launched Bphone, a smartphone designed by Bkav and made in Vietnam. In terms of tech, Bkav develops and produces products with main interests in security software, but now they try a new area of business: smartphone. Bkav’s new flagship smartphone is called Bphone and it has been gaining much attention from the very first start. With an livestreamed event on 26 May, 2015, the company introduced Bphone to nearly two thousand people attending the event and a lot of others following on the internet. Let’s take a look at Bkav Bphone specs.
Bkav Bphone Specs:
According to Mr. Nguyen Tu Quang, Bkav’s outspoken founder, the handset is made from 800 different parts, provided by 82 suppliers in the world with Bkav’s own design, which has been patented since 2011. In terms of specs, Bkav Bphone is a device of 7.5mm of thickness with a Sharp 5.0-inch Full HD display, featuring Corning Gorilla Glass and dressing a full aluminum cover. In addition, it is equipped with 3GB RAM LPDDR3 and powered by the Qualcomm CPU Snapdragon 801 quad-core 2.5GHz. At this point, Mr. Thieu Phuong Nam, CEO of Qualcomm Indochina, said that Bkav is the first Southeast Asia’s firm to directly contract with Qualcomm. That means Bkav is able to get the latest Qualcomm CPU as well as use all of Qualcomm patents in their phones.
The other specs include a 3,000mAh battery accompanied by Quick Charge 2.0, a 5MP front shooter and a 13MP f/2.2 rear camera that is covered with sapphire glasses. This cam is also one of Bphone’s key selling points. There are most modern techs supporting them such as Fast Tracking Auto Focus (used for Samsung Galaxy S6 to help capture fast-moving objects) and UbiFocus (allowing users to choose their focus after having already taken picture). Moreover, Bphone snapper can also take slowmotion video with 120 frames/s. As for operating system, Bkav uses their own one called BOS based on Android Lollipop for the Bphone.
Another outstanding feature about Bphone is that there is a built-in Bkav, the company’s flagship antivirus software, to make this device become “the safest of its kind on earth,” according to the CEO.

New Xiaomi update is released to fix Mi4i heating issues
Xiaomi’s new product Mi4i also cannot avoid receiving reports from Xiaomi Mi4i users on heating issues. For example, the device gets warmer under strenuous conditions (e.g. running 3D gaming and benchmarking apps). On the other hand, some people think that Snapdragon 615 is the cause because other phones like Yu Yureka, HTC Desire 820, and OPPO R5, powered by Snapdragon 615, overheat to the same extent.
Though Xiaomi used to release an update known as 6.5.4.0 to fix the problem before, it led to some other power button issue. As a result, Xiaomi has to find another way. After analyzing the situations, Xiaomi took some action. Specifically, they has been rolling out a newer OTA (Over The Air) system update of MIUI v6.5.50 for the Mi4i.
Xiaomi update to fix heating issues
“Today we began an over-the-air system update of MIUI v6.5.5.0 (available now with a size of 40MB) for Mi 4i users. This is our first major update for the Mi4i since its launch last month, incorporating feedback from many early Mi4i users with a number of bug fixes and optimizations,” Hugo Barra, Xiaomi’s Vice President of International Operations, posted on May 26 about their Xiaomi update.
With this update, Xiaomi Mi4i’s thermal control algorithms are optimized to regulate the temperature in a better way. In addition, it will adjust frequency, voltage and the number of cores in use, depending on the processor’s temperature, “the new thermal controls adjust frequency, voltage and the number of cores in use depending on the chipset temperature. In all of our internal testing and pre-OTA release in the MIUI Forum and beta testers, we’ve observed that these changes reduce the device overall temperature without impacting performance.” Besides, additional bug fixes and optimizations are also updated at the same time.
It seems like Xiaomi is trying their best to bring good experience to Mi’s product users in general, and Mi4i users in particular. With the new Xiaomi update of MIUI v6.5.5.0, which can be downloaded from the Updater app on Mi4i, hopefully there would be no more heating issues on Xiaomi Mi4i.

Google Android M: Is it Macadamia Nut Cookie?
Google is going to unveil the next Android operating system known as Android M at Google’s annual I/O developer conference happening later this week. At the moment, many people are very curious about what M stands for, but from what Google has done in the past, which was giving a code names such as L for Lollipop and K for KitKat, we guess that M may be the initial letter of another kind of dessert. Nonetheless, which one to be specific?
Some news sources suggest that “M” in “Android M” is for Macadamia Nut Cookie (MNC), which can explain for the name spotted in AOSP code as “mnc-dev”. On the contrary, some think that Google probably would not choose such a lengthy name for the new Android system, at least not for the final version.
Google Android M is Macadamia Nut Cookie?
In fact, Google does have a history of simplifying names for a general release. If you remember, Google internally used LMP as “Lemon Meringue Pie” and KLP as “Key Lime Pie” to refer to their upcoming Android versions, yet in the end, those names did not have any chance to be called by the public. Similarly, if this happens again, Android Macadamia Nut Cookie is not going to be the official name.

No matter what M really means, Google is not announcing the full name of Android M at the Google I/O this week. Instead, Google might keep calling it Android M and share some first details about this new system. So, after Jelly, KitKat and Lollipop, what do you want this time?
